About H&M

H&M is a global fashion brand known for accessible, trend-driven clothing and lifestyle offerings. Built as a mass-market retailer, it serves womenswear, menswear, kids, as well as beauty and home products, with a wide assortment of everyday wardrobe staples and on-trend pieces. Established in 1947 by Erling Persson in Vasteras, Sweden, the original store was named Hennes. After acquiring Mauritz Widforss in 1968, the brand evolved into Hennes & Mauritz, later shortened to H&M. Today, it operates as a leading fast-fashion retailer with a broad international footprint and collections that include Conscious lines focused on sustainability.
